Value

Value carries an optional logical value. Its zero value is empty. For raw input, empty means omitted and Present(store.Null()) means explicit null. For typed scalars, empty is the portable empty state, not a durable absence encoding. T must follow its own ownership contract; this carrier does not deep-clone arbitrary mutable application values.

Full signature

type Value[T any] struct { value T present bool }

Methods

  • Value.Get()

    Get returns the logical value and whether it is present.
